你查询的IP:[202.96.1.195]  地理位置:中国–北京–北京

最新查询60.235.51.23 121.4.135.111 124.196.211.6 125.96.67.75 122.136.244.142 202.92.4.45 123.244.165.116 116.128.140.18 121.16.145.49 202.96.1.195 125.104.95.169 202.173.8.103 125.62.151.229 202.14.238.81 203.94.122.101 203.91.32.108 119.75.208.25 210.32.184.60 218.240.171.56 202.173.224.237 202.123.96.135 218.240.121.218 121.255.50.10 124.200.251.194 120.72.32.133 124.156.107.179 118.192.164.97 117.75.18.236 60.208.140.149 60.55.62.133 59.108.129.128